摘要

为了给高压输电线路状态检修提供一些参考,介绍了高压输电线路状态检修目的,论述了高压输电线路状态检修内容,分析了高压输电线路状态检修方案和流程,并以一个高压输电线路为例,对高压输电线路状态检修技术的应用过程进行了探究,最后得出高压输电线路状态检修内容主要为环境检修、电气检修、机械力学检修,包括大气环境状态自动监测方法、直升飞机搭载红外测温、杆塔位移与偏斜巡回监测方法等.检修人员可根据输电线路实际情况,选择恰当的检修方法,确保高压输电线路安全平稳运行.

Abstract

In order to provide some reference for condition based maintenance of high-voltage transmission lines,this arti-cle briefly describes the purpose and discusses and analyzes the contents,the scheme and the process of this technology.By taking a high-voltage transmission line as an example,it further explore the application process of condition based ma-intenance for high-voltage transmission lines.It can be concluded that the maintenance of high-voltage transmission lines mainly entails environmental maintenance,electrical maintenance,and mechanical maintenance,including automatic mo-nitoring methods for atmospheric environmental conditions,infrared temperature measurement carried by helicopters,and tower displacement and deviation patrol monitoring methods.Maintenance personnel can choose appropriate maintenance methods based on the actual situation of the transmission line to ensure safe and stable operation.
